CVE-2023-41106 Explained : Impact and Mitigation

Discover the security flaw in Zimbra Collaboration pre-10.0.3 allowing attackers to gain unauthorized access. Learn how to mitigate and prevent CVE-2023-41106.

An issue was discovered in Zimbra Collaboration (ZCS) before 10.0.3 that allows an attacker to gain unauthorized access to a Zimbra account. This vulnerability has also been addressed in versions 9.0.0 Patch 35 and 8.8.15 Patch 42.

Immediate Steps to Take

Users are advised to update their Zimbra Collaboration installations to version 10.0.3 or apply Patch 35 for 9.0.0 and Patch 42 for 8.8.15 to address this vulnerability.
